Overview
- The album was teased with cryptic billboards in Reykjavik, Los Angeles and Times Square before surprise-releasing on July 11 without prior notice.
- The 21-track LP marks his first full-length release since 2021’s Justice after a four-year musical hiatus.
- Artwork incorporates black-and-white family photos of Bieber, his wife Hailey and son Jack, signaling a deeply introspective theme.
- Swag features collaborations with rappers Gunna, Sexyy Red and Cash Cobain alongside production from Daniel Caesar, Dijon, mk.gee and others.
- The album’s press release describes it as driven by Bieber’s devotion to family, resulting in some of his most personal songwriting to date.
